  What are the age groups for Mighty Mites? Mites? Peewees? Midgets?
Mighty Mites (Instructional Only) are 7 years of age (Up to 100lbs)
Mites are 8 and 9 years of age (Up to 100lbs)
Peewees are 10 and 11 years of age (Up to 125lbs)
Midgets are 12, 13 and 14 years of age (Up to 155lbs)

  When does the football season begin?
Our season normally starts 30 days before our first game. This means that we generally begin somewhere around the first two weeks of August.

  When are practices?
During the first three to four weeks of the season, we practice five nights a week. This is considered our pre-season practice period. The days are usually Monday through Friday and practice start times are usually at 4:00pm. Each week after Labor day practices are usually reduced to three times a week.

  When are the games?
The majority of the games are on the weekends. You can view this seasons schedule on the Games Schedule menu item. Games generally run from 1 to 1.5 hours and if more than one team is scheduled to play then they play consecutively. Coaches may want the players to arrive one to two hours before each scheduled game for warm-ups and game planning.

  What does the registration fee include?
The registration fee includes everything a player will need to participate in Silver Lake Youth Football, except: plastic molded cleats, cup, girdle, colored mouth guard and belt.
